London Hong Kong Dragon Boat Festival 2019 date announcement

Festival Crowd Header

One of the UK’s most exciting cross-cultural sporting occasions, the annual London Hong Kong Dragon Boat Festival returns to London’s Regatta Centre on Sunday 30th June 2019.

The free, family-friendly, fun day out welcomes 10,000 visitors each year from across the UK and overseas, for Europe’s most prestigious dragon boat racing event.

London Hong Kong Dragon Boat Festival provides an excellent opportunity to experience Chinese culture in the British capital. Throughout the day, the spectacular action out on the water will be provided by more than 40 competing club, corporate and amateur teams. Drama unfolds as novices do battle with some of the UK’s greatest paddlers, as well as the elements, to take home 6 cups. On land, the event’s food festival will represent the culinary tastes of South East Asia, with each country in the region represented, meanwhile entertainment including live music will be provided on the East West Festival stage (showcasing new artists from the East and West), martial arts displays, and traditional Chinese lion dancing.

2019 marks the 24th London Hong Kong Dragon Boat Festival organised by London Chinatown Lions Club, the fund-raising event donates proceeds to the club’s nominated charities, and is supported by Hong Kong Economic & Trade Office, The Hong Kong Executives Club and The London Chinatown Chinese Community Centre.
